Package com.github.adriantodt.lin.bytecode.insn

Types

ArrayInsertInsn
Link copied to clipboard
object ArrayInsertInsn : Insn
AssignInsn
Link copied to clipboard
data class AssignInsn(nameConst: Int) : Insn
BinaryAddOperationInsn
Link copied to clipboard
object BinaryAddOperationInsn : Insn
BinaryDivideOperationInsn
Link copied to clipboard
object BinaryDivideOperationInsn : Insn
BinaryEqualsOperationInsn
Link copied to clipboard
object BinaryEqualsOperationInsn : Insn
BinaryGteOperationInsn
Link copied to clipboard
object BinaryGteOperationInsn : Insn
BinaryGtOperationInsn
Link copied to clipboard
object BinaryGtOperationInsn : Insn
BinaryInOperationInsn
Link copied to clipboard
object BinaryInOperationInsn : Insn
BinaryLteOperationInsn
Link copied to clipboard
object BinaryLteOperationInsn : Insn
BinaryLtOperationInsn
Link copied to clipboard
object BinaryLtOperationInsn : Insn
BinaryMultiplyOperationInsn
Link copied to clipboard
object BinaryMultiplyOperationInsn : Insn
BinaryNotEqualsOperationInsn
Link copied to clipboard
object BinaryNotEqualsOperationInsn : Insn
BinaryRangeOperationInsn
Link copied to clipboard
object BinaryRangeOperationInsn : Insn
BinaryRemainingOperationInsn
Link copied to clipboard
object BinaryRemainingOperationInsn : Insn
BinarySubtractOperationInsn
Link copied to clipboard
object BinarySubtractOperationInsn : Insn
BranchIfInsn
Link copied to clipboard
data class BranchIfInsn(value: Boolean, labelCode: Int) : Insn
BreakInsn
Link copied to clipboard
object BreakInsn : Insn
ContinueInsn
Link copied to clipboard
object ContinueInsn : Insn
DeclareVariableInsn
Link copied to clipboard
data class DeclareVariableInsn(nameConst: Int, mutable: Boolean) : Insn
DupInsn
Link copied to clipboard
object DupInsn : Insn
GetMemberPropertyInsn
Link copied to clipboard
data class GetMemberPropertyInsn(nameConst: Int) : Insn
GetSubscriptInsn
Link copied to clipboard
data class GetSubscriptInsn(size: Int) : Insn
GetVariableInsn
Link copied to clipboard
data class GetVariableInsn(nameConst: Int) : Insn
Insn
Link copied to clipboard
sealed class Insn : Serializable
InvokeInsn
Link copied to clipboard
data class InvokeInsn(size: Int) : Insn
InvokeLocalInsn
Link copied to clipboard
data class InvokeLocalInsn(nameConst: Int, size: Int) : Insn
InvokeMemberInsn
Link copied to clipboard
data class InvokeMemberInsn(nameConst: Int, size: Int) : Insn
JumpInsn
Link copied to clipboard
data class JumpInsn(labelCode: Int) : Insn
LoadDecimalInsn
Link copied to clipboard
data class LoadDecimalInsn(valueConst: Int) : Insn
LoadIntegerInsn
Link copied to clipboard
data class LoadIntegerInsn(valueConst: Int) : Insn
LoadStringInsn
Link copied to clipboard
data class LoadStringInsn(valueConst: Int) : Insn
NewArrayInsn
Link copied to clipboard
object NewArrayInsn : Insn
NewFunctionInsn
Link copied to clipboard
data class NewFunctionInsn(functionId: Int) : Insn
NewObjectInsn
Link copied to clipboard
object NewObjectInsn : Insn
ObjectInsertInsn
Link copied to clipboard
object ObjectInsertInsn : Insn
PopExceptionHandlingInsn
Link copied to clipboard
object PopExceptionHandlingInsn : Insn
PopInsn
Link copied to clipboard
object PopInsn : Insn
PopLoopHandlingInsn
Link copied to clipboard
object PopLoopHandlingInsn : Insn
PopScopeInsn
Link copied to clipboard
object PopScopeInsn : Insn
PushBooleanInsn
Link copied to clipboard
data class PushBooleanInsn(value: Boolean) : Insn
PushDecimalInsn
Link copied to clipboard
data class PushDecimalInsn(immediateValue: Int) : Insn
PushExceptionHandlingInsn
Link copied to clipboard
data class PushExceptionHandlingInsn(catchLabel: Int, endLabel: Int) : Insn
PushIntegerInsn
Link copied to clipboard
data class PushIntegerInsn(immediateValue: Int) : Insn
PushLoopHandlingInsn
Link copied to clipboard
data class PushLoopHandlingInsn(continueLabel: Int, breakLabel: Int) : Insn
PushNullInsn
Link copied to clipboard
object PushNullInsn : Insn
PushScopeInsn
Link copied to clipboard
object PushScopeInsn : Insn
PushThisInsn
Link copied to clipboard
object PushThisInsn : Insn
ReturnInsn
Link copied to clipboard
object ReturnInsn : Insn
SetMemberPropertyInsn
Link copied to clipboard
data class SetMemberPropertyInsn(nameConst: Int) : Insn
SetSubscriptInsn
Link copied to clipboard
data class SetSubscriptInsn(size: Int) : Insn
SetVariableInsn
Link copied to clipboard
data class SetVariableInsn(nameConst: Int) : Insn
ThrowInsn
Link copied to clipboard
object ThrowInsn : Insn
TypeofInsn
Link copied to clipboard
object TypeofInsn : Insn
UnaryNegativeOperationInsn
Link copied to clipboard
object UnaryNegativeOperationInsn : Insn
UnaryNotOperationInsn
Link copied to clipboard
object UnaryNotOperationInsn : Insn
UnaryPositiveOperationInsn
Link copied to clipboard
object UnaryPositiveOperationInsn : Insn
UnaryTruthOperationInsn
Link copied to clipboard
object UnaryTruthOperationInsn : Insn